Product Overview
The GE LOGIQ 400 PRO is a general-purpose, cart-based B-mode and color Doppler ultrasound system from GE Healthcare's entry-to-mid-range LOGIQ line. It was designed for multi-specialty imaging — covering abdominal, OB/GYN, small parts, vascular, and musculoskeletal applications — in a footprint that fits comfortably in clinic exam rooms.
Key specifications:
- System type: Cart-based (not portable)
- Imaging modes: B-mode, M-mode, Color Flow Doppler, Power Doppler, PW Doppler
- Display: High-resolution monitor (15" class, depending on revision)
- Probe connector ports: Typically 2 active probe ports
- Onboard storage: VHS/DVD depending on configuration; later revisions include digital export
- Compatible probes: Wide range including curved array, linear, phased array, and endocavity
- Dimensions: Standard ultrasound cart form factor; approximately 150 lbs with peripherals
Who it's for: Community hospitals, independent radiology practices, OB/GYN offices, urgent care centers, and veterinary facilities looking for a proven, cost-effective imaging platform — typically purchased refurbished.
Hands-On Experience
Setup and Integration
Out of the box (or more realistically, out of a refurbishment facility), the LOGIQ 400 PRO follows the standard GE cart ultrasound setup process. Probe recognition is automatic once connected, and the system boots to a ready state in approximately 60–90 seconds — fast enough for a busy clinic workflow.
The control panel uses GE's familiar knob-and-button layout that sonographers trained on LOGIQ systems will recognize immediately. The learning curve is minimal for experienced operators. For new staff, the interface is logical: gain, depth, focus, and freeze controls are clearly labeled and tactilely distinct, which matters when you're working eyes-on the patient.
The keyboard and trackball feel dated compared to touchscreen systems, but they are extremely durable and reduce the frustration of glove-unfriendly touchscreen interfaces. In a clinical environment, that's not a small thing.
Daily Use
In general imaging workflows, the LOGIQ 400 PRO performs solidly. B-mode image quality is crisp and diagnostically useful across its intended applications. Color Doppler is responsive with acceptable frame rates for vascular screening and basic cardiac assessment.
Where it shows its age is in workflow speed and annotation. Adding measurements, body markers, and structured reports requires more keystrokes than modern systems. If you're doing high-volume OB studies, the lack of automated biometry packages found in newer platforms means your sonographer is doing more manual input.
Probe compatibility is a genuine strength. The wide range of compatible transducers — sourced easily on the refurbished market — means you can configure the system for nearly any specialty application without paying new-probe prices.

Pros and Cons
Pros
- Excellent B-mode image quality for its class
- Color Doppler and PW Doppler fully functional for vascular and cardiac screening
- Wide probe compatibility — easy to source transducers affordably
- Durable, clinic-hardened hardware
- Large installed base means service support and parts are readily accessible
- Significantly lower acquisition cost than equivalent modern systems
Cons
- No DICOM 3.0 integration without an add-on module (critical for modern PACS workflows)
- No touch interface; workflow is slower than current-generation systems
- No advanced imaging modes (elastography, contrast-enhanced ultrasound, automated measurements)
- Heavier and less maneuverable than portable alternatives
- Ageing hardware means increased risk of component failure as units exceed 15+ years

What probes are compatible with the GE LOGIQ 400 PRO? The system supports a wide range of GE transducers including curved array (3.5–5 MHz), linear array (7.5–10 MHz), phased array (2.5–3.5 MHz), and endocavity probes. Compatibility depends on system revision — confirm your system's software version before purchasing probes.
Can the GE LOGIQ 400 PRO connect to a PACS system? Native DICOM 3.0 support is limited on early revisions. Some units can be configured with DICOM add-on hardware. Consult a biomedical engineer before assuming PACS compatibility.
How much does a refurbished GE LOGIQ 400 PRO cost? Prices on the secondary market range from approximately $2,000 to $8,000+ depending on condition, probe configuration, and included service documentation. Well-maintained systems with full probe sets sit in the $4,000–$6,000 range.
How long do GE LOGIQ 400 PRO systems typically last? With proper maintenance, these systems commonly reach 15–20 years of service life. Units entering the market today are aging, so a thorough inspection and service history review is essential before purchase.
Where can I get the GE LOGIQ 400 PRO serviced? GE Healthcare and authorized third-party biomedical engineering firms service this platform. The LOGIQ 400 PRO has a large installed base, which means service knowledge and replacement parts are widely available.
